The four-season cycle around Bairnsdale works exposed timber hard: wet winters push moisture in, warm summers pull it out, and every pass loosens fixings and opens joints. woodgrain aluminium privacy screens in woodgrain aluminium stops that movement at the source - the boards are dimensionally stable, non-porous and never need oiling, staining or repainting.
Inland conditions trade salt for thermal cycling and dust. Neither troubles aluminium: the boards barely move with temperature, the non-porous baked finish gives dust nothing to bind to, and the non-combustible substrate is a sensible starting point anywhere fire risk enters the conversation.

Built for the temperate climate
In Bairnsdale, you can expect four distinct seasons, with warm summers and cool, wet winters. Because our products are aluminium rather than wood, the boards stay dimensionally stable, so joints stay tight and lines stay straight year-round.
The sublimated woodgrain finish is baked into an architectural powder coat and stays UV-stable through the strongest sun Victoria can throw at it, so your Bairnsdale screen keeps its timber look with no oiling, staining or repainting - just an occasional wash.

Privacy Screens specifications
| Material | Marine-grade aluminium battens and frames |
|---|---|
| Finish | Sublimated woodgrain over powder coat |
| Configuration | Made-to-measure panels and gates |
| Fixing | Posts, channels and concealed fixings |
| Fire rating | Non-combustible substrate (AS 1530.1) |
| Maintenance | Occasional wash with mild detergent |

Privacy Screens in Bairnsdale: common questions
- Does seasonal movement affect the boards?
- Barely. Aluminium's thermal movement is small and predictable, and it absorbs no moisture, so the swell-shrink cycle that loosens timber joints over the years simply does not happen.
- How does it perform through cool, wet winters?
- The board is non-porous, so winter damp has nothing to penetrate. Lines stay straight, joints stay tight, and there is no spring inspection for rot or lifted finish.
- Can screens double as a gate?
- Yes. Matching gates are a common addition so the whole boundary reads as one continuous timber-look line.
- Do they suit coastal properties?
- Marine-grade aluminium is ideal near the coast where salt air corrodes steel and weathers timber quickly.
- How private are they?
- That is set by batten width and spacing. Tighter spacing blocks more of the view; we can spec the right balance for your sightlines.
- How high can a privacy screen be?
- Screen heights are made to suit your needs, but local council and fencing rules may apply on boundaries. We can build to the height your project allows.
